View originalHi Naveen and Beth,
While Inventory ID field will accept special characters I would like to state that I am having difficulty with using specifically the underscore character as a delimiter in my Inventory ID.
Example:
MC_4106 EA 43.000000
MC_5102-4 EA 20.000000
Now, it works as the ID, but when you are in the Inventory Stock Item Screen and click on the Finder key for that item, the delimiter will not be presented in the View Grid.
Additionally, when I was loading my Sales Price Worksheet for my Inventory the only items that failed to upload were the items with the delimiter using the Underscore. I even made sure my excel fields for those items were formatted correctly based on the DAC Schema from Acumatica. So, I am not sure if the Sales Price Worksheet can accept all special characters and the issue lies with Microsoft Excel or does the issues lie with Sales Price Worksheet. Or, more importantly, am I doing something wrong?
